33% for 100 is 33
Like wise, 33% for 1000 is 330

Double the value. Its 660

You can do this yourself easily. 33% is equivalent to 33/100. Just multiply 33 by $2. Then multiply that result by 1000. Finally, divide the last result by 100 to get your answer.
